About This Collction About This Collction Multipl-choic qustions from past AP Calculus Eams provid a rich rsourc for taching topics in th cours and rviwing for th am ach yar. Ovr th yars, som topics hav bn addd or rmovd, but almost all of th old qustions still offr intrsting opportunitis to invstigat concpts and assss studnt undrstanding. Always consult th most rcnt Cours Dscription on AP Cntral for th currnt topic outlins for Calculus AB and Calculus BC. Plas not th following: Th solution to ach multipl-choic qustion suggsts on possibl way to solv that qustion. Thr ar oftn altrnativ approachs that produc th sam choic of answr, and for som qustions such multipl approachs ar providd. Tachrs ar also ncouragd to invstigat how th incorrct options for ach qustion could b obtaind to hlp studnts undrstand (and avoid) common typs of mistaks. Scintific (nongraphing) calculators wr rquird on th AP Calculus Eams in 99. Graphing calculators hav bn rquird on th AP Calculus Eams sinc 995. In 997 and 998, Sction I, Part A did not allow th us of a calculator; Sction I, Part B rquird th us of a graphing calculator.
